Inclusion Criteria:
- Patients must have a histological or radiological diagnosis of inoperable or metastatic biliary tract cancer (BTC).
- Patient must have a tumor lesion that is amenable to a core needle biopsy as judged by a staff radiologist.
- Patients must have a measurable lesion by RECIST 1.1 in addition to the lesion that is going to be biopsied.
- Patients must be fit enough to safely undergo a tumor biopsy as judged by the investigator.
- Eastern Cooperative Group (ECOG) performance status ≤ 1 (Karnofsky ≥60%).
- Life expectancy of greater than 90 days, as judged by the investigator.
- Within 14 days of the proposed biopsy date, patients must have normal organ and marrow function.
- Patients must undergo systemic treatment with gemcitabine or 5-FU based regimens as first line standard systemic palliative treatment with or without other investigational agents within a clinical trial.
- Ability to understand and willing to sign a written informed consent document.
Exclusion Criteria:
- Patients with one or more contraindications to tumor biopsy.
- Patients who have had prior systemic treatment (chemotherapy or any other anti-cancer agent) in the advanced setting.
- Patients who are currently on anti-cancer treatment including chemotherapy.
- Patients with known brain metastases are excluded from participation in this clinical study.
- Uncontrolled inter-current illness including, but not limited to, ongoing or active infection, symptomatic congestive heart failure, unstable angina pectoris, cardiac arrhythmia, or psychiatric illness/social situations that would limit compliance with study requirements.
- Any other condition that would, in the Investigator's judgment, contraindicate the patient's participation in the clinical study due to safety concerns or compliance with clinical study procedures
